随笔分类 -  微信小程序

摘要:背景: 1.小程序官方提供的省市区组件的数据与原有的数据对应不上,官方的数据太旧 2.小程序重构以后没有在使用vant等框架 实现过程: 1.安装依赖 a.微信小程序使用npm包配置: 1.初始化package.json (有时不成功可能是以往安装npm包的残留) npm init -y 2、勾选允 阅读全文
posted @ 2023-01-06 18:36 月下云生 阅读(2040) 评论(0) 推荐(0) 编辑
摘要:微信小程序项目中遇到父页需要提前显示一行子页的富文本内容,需对富文本格式做处理,提取文本内容: export function toRichText(html){ // 对应替换的的内容 const rep = { "‘": "‘", "’": "’", "“": 阅读全文
posted @ 2022-10-26 18:16 月下云生 阅读(415) 评论(0) 推荐(0) 编辑
摘要:后台上传图片,大小各异,为了让图片在微信小程序更好的的显示,进行了以下处理: 找到内容中的图片,去除原有的宽高属性,给图片加上的宽度最大100%,高度自适应的样式 formatRichTextImg = (html) => { let newContent= html.replace(/<img[^ 阅读全文
posted @ 2022-10-26 17:52 月下云生 阅读(511) 评论(0) 推荐(0) 编辑
摘要:目标:在微信小程序中页面有一个按钮,点击后生成一张海报,点击保存,图片保存到本地相册 海报样式如下: 通过观摩别人代码,分析这张海报,难点有四个,一是背景的圆角,canvas并没有一个api是画圆角的,二是中间的两行标题,这里应该是动态的,可能一行可能两行,三是圆形头像处理,四是,画出的海报如何在点 阅读全文
posted @ 2021-11-17 15:09 月下云生 阅读(3952)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示